Brookfield Property Partners L.P. 6.375% (BPYPO) is trading at $15.15 as of April 2, 2026, registering a 0.66% gain in recent trading. This analysis covers key technical levels, prevailing market context, and potential short-term scenarios for the security, with no recent earnings data available for the partnership as of the current date.
